Abstract

The invention discloses a sample storage device for gene sequencing, and relates to the field of biological detection. The sample storage device comprises a storage box, wherein a fixed plate is fixedly mounted at the inner bottom end of the storage box, a plurality of mounting seats are fixedly connected to the upper end of the fixed plate, electric push rods are vertically and fixedly connectedto the plurality of mounting seats, a mounting plate is mounted at the upper ends of the plurality of electric push rods, the sides, away from the mounting seats, of the electric push rods are fixedlymounted at the lower end of the mounting plate, the plurality of electric push rods are arranged at mutually-equal intervals, and a storage box is mounted at the upper end of the mounting plate. According to the sample storage device for gene sequencing, through the mutual cooperation of the storage box, labeling columns, partition plates, the electric push rods, the mounting plate, the fixed plate, and placement frames, the labeling columns distinguish and find test samples conveniently, the electric push rods drive the mounting plate to ascend and descend, the mounting plate drives the storage box to ascend and descend, and the use and the storage of the test samples in the storage box are facilitated.

Description

technical field [0001] The invention relates to the field of biological detection, in particular to a sample storage device for gene sequencing. Background technique [0002] Gene sequencing is a new type of gene detection technology, which can analyze and determine the full sequence of genes from blood or saliva, and predict the possibility of suffering from various diseases. and treatment, in gene sequencing, it is necessary to store test samples for monitoring and research, so a sample storage device for gene sequencing is needed. [0003] At present, the existing sample storage device is very simple, usually a simple box, which is not conducive to the placement and removal of the placed samples. Work.
